It's more like this:
This addon allows you to search YouTube (without an account) for Specific YouTube channels and add them to a folder.
You can "add" a channel to any "folder" that you create/name.
You can search YouTube for specific channels.
You can browse YouTube normally, and if you come across a channel you like, you can just select "add" and then select which folder you wish to add it to (such as your gaming channel folder)
You can create lots of folders and add as many channels to a folder as you like.
